Description
Bacterin-toxoid for vaccination of healthy cattle as an aid in preventing bovine pneumonia caused by Mannheimia haemolytica type A1.
Dosage: Inject 2 ml subcut at least 14 days prior to weaning, shipping or exposure to stress or infectious conditions. A booster is recommended whenever subsequent stress or exposure is likely. 21 day slaughter withdrawal.
Anaphylactoid reactions may occur. Antidote : Epinephrine.
U.S. Lic. No. 190.
